Muyiwa Owoniyi

Consultant Ophthalmologist

I qualified as a doctor from the University of Birmingham and following my initial junior doctor training, returned to Birmingham University to teach anatomy. My registrar training was undertaken in the Wales deanery, during which I took some time out to work as an Education Fellow at the Imperial College NHS Trust and Western Eye Hospital in London.

On completion of my registrar training, I undertook the prestigious glaucoma surgical training fellowship programme at Moorfields Eye Hospital in London, after which I began working as a consultant in my current post.

At Shrewsbury and Telford Hospitals NHS Trust I am the lead for consultant the glaucoma service. I teach, train, and supervise students and practitioners with varying levels of experience in ophthalmology. This includes the medical and surgical supervision of other ophthalmic surgeons, training of glaucoma practitioners and lecturing of students at the University of Keele.

My clinical interests are in managing all general ophthalmic conditions with a particular interest in the medical, laser and surgical management of glaucoma; complex cataract surgery and; high volume cataract surgery.
